Three basic methods to separate gases
Separation with sorbents/solvents Solvents Amine scrubbing technology was established over 60 years ago in the oil and chemical industries, for removal of hydrogen sulphide and CO2 from gas streams Commercially, it is the most well established of the techniques available for CO2 capture although practical experience is mainly in gas streams which...

Decantation Mixtures Definition, Examples Applications
Decantation Definition Decantation is the process of separation of liquid from solid and other immiscible non-mixing liquids, by removing the liquid layer at the top from the layer of solid or liquid below The process can be carried out by tilting the mixture after pouring out the top layer This process can also be used to separate two ....
